I am also providing my services to Immigration of Canada (Express Entery, PNP, and exploratory visit visa), Immigration and start up visa to Estonia, … WitrynaThe first step to getting any long-term visa besides a working holiday visa is to obtain a Certificate of Eligibility from a regional immigration office in Japan. Normally, the individual, company, or organization that is sponsoring your visa will obtain the certificate for you by appearing in person at one of the offices.
